Management Commentary

During the earnings call held alongside the release of the previous quarter results, Super (SLE) leadership emphasized that the company’s current financial performance is aligned with its pre-planned multi-year growth roadmap. Management noted that the lack of reported revenue for the quarter reflects the firm’s decision to delay scaled monetization efforts while it builds out core platform functionality and grows its registered user base, adding that user engagement metrics have met internal targets for the period. The negative EPS figure was framed as a product of planned investments in three key areas: engineering talent to upgrade platform infrastructure, marketing spend to acquire new users in high-priority demographic groups, and legal and operational costs associated with negotiating early-stage content and partnership agreements. Leadership did not offer specific user growth numbers during the call, but noted that retention rates for active users have been ahead of internal projections for three consecutive reporting periods. Forward Guidance

Super (SLE) did not issue formal quantitative financial guidance for future periods as part of its the previous quarter earnings release. Management stated that spending levels could remain elevated in the near term as the company continues to roll out new platform features, though it is actively pursuing cost optimization measures that would likely reduce operating expenses and cash burn over the next six to 12 months. Leadership added that it is currently testing small-scale monetization pilots with a subset of its active user base, including ad-supported content, premium subscription tiers, and ticket sales for amateur sports events, but noted that there is no set timeline for rolling these pilots out to the full user base. Any revenue recognition from these pilots or existing partnership agreements would depend on successful execution of planned rollouts and meeting pre-defined contractual milestones, per management comments. Market Reaction

Following the release of SLE’s the previous quarter earnings, trading in the company’s shares saw above-average volume in recent sessions, with price action reflecting mixed market sentiment around the firm’s strategic roadmap. Some sell-side analysts covering the stock noted that the reported EPS figure and lack of revenue were largely in line with consensus market expectations, leading to limited downward pressure on share price immediately after the release. Other analysts have raised questions about the length of the company’s cash runway and the viability of its planned monetization strategy, noting that further updates on pilot performance will be closely watched by investors in upcoming months. Available institutional holdings data shows no major shifts in position sizes among SLE’s largest known institutional investors as of this month, suggesting that long-term backers remain supportive of management’s current growth plan for now.
